Bronstein, Gewirtz & Grossman, LLC Investigates Potential Claims Against Robinhood Markets, Inc.
New York, NY – In a recent press release, Bronstein, Gewirtz & Grossman, LLC, a leading national securities fraud law firm, announced that it is investigating potential claims on behalf of purchasers of Robinhood Markets, Inc. (“Robinhood” or “the Company”) (NASDAQ:HOOD). The investigation comes after allegations that the Company may have engaged in securities fraud or other unlawful business practices.
Background on Robinhood
Robinhood is a popular financial services company that offers commission-free trading in stocks, options, and cryptocurrencies. The Company has gained a large following among retail investors, particularly due to its user-friendly platform and accessibility to those who may not have previously been able to afford traditional brokerage fees. Robinhood went public in July 2021 through a direct listing, raising over $2.1 billion.
Allegations Against Robinhood
Bronstein, Gewirtz & Grossman’s investigation comes after reports that Robinhood may have misled investors regarding the Company’s business practices and financial condition. Specifically, there have been allegations that Robinhood failed to disclose material information to investors, including information regarding its revenue streams and the risks associated with its cryptocurrency trading platform. Additionally, there have been claims that Robinhood engaged in manipulative trading practices, which may have artificially inflated or deflated the prices of certain securities.
